Memorandum November 4, 1985 A) From: Julius L. Chambers Ff To: Deborah Fins £/ Confirming our luncheon meeting on November 1, we are committing the maximum of $40,000 for the Alabama voting case with the understanding that 1) you will be actively involved in the trial preparation and trial of the case, including the examination of witnesses; 2) that you will make sure that the suit is actively supported by blacks in Alabama; and 3) that you will have Larry and Jim sign the agreement that you are getting from Steve Ralston. If, during the litigation, you think that we should enlarge the suit and budget more for the case, we will discuss this before making a commitment. I hope that you will take an active role in the litigation. I will talk with Bill Robinson about the Mississippi case and will get back in touch with you, Lani and Steve shortly. I understand that you are preparing a letter to go to Larry to confirm our commitment and conditions in the Alabama case. /d
